Open Financial Records
Private school administrators understandably oppose the proposal that schools' financial records be opened to representatives of the government, faculty, and students.
The merits of their position notwithstanding, I must support Education Minister Jaime Laya's insistence on this provision.
Minister Laya knows only too well how irresistible a temptation it is for an institution to misrepresent its financial reserves. He also knows how much damage results when the deception is discovered.
